4 Methods To Measure Your Laptop's Display Size Easily

How To Measure A Laptop

4 Methods To Measure Your Laptop's Display Size Easily

Measuring a laptop’s screen size is crucial for determining its portability, display capabilities, and overall user experience. The screen size of a laptop is typically measured diagonally from corner to corner, excluding the bezel (the frame surrounding the screen). The measurement is expressed in inches, with common sizes ranging from 11.6 inches to 17.3 inches or more.

Knowing the screen size of your laptop is important for several reasons. Firstly, it helps you assess the laptop’s portability. Larger screens tend to make laptops heavier and bulkier, while smaller screens offer greater portability. Secondly, the screen size affects the display quality and resolution. Larger screens typically provide more screen real estate, allowing for more content to be displayed comfortably. Higher resolutions, measured in pixels, result in sharper and more detailed images. Lastly, the screen size can influence the overall user experience. For tasks like video editing or gaming, a larger screen can provide a more immersive and enjoyable experience.

5+ Effective Ways to Measure Biceps

How To Measure Biceps

5+ Effective Ways to Measure Biceps

Measuring biceps involves determining the circumference of the upper arm at its widest point, usually around the midpoint between the shoulder and elbow. To obtain an accurate measurement, follow these steps:

  1. Stand upright with your arm relaxed at your side.
  2. Bend your elbow to 90 degrees, forming an “L” shape with your arm.
  3. Position a flexible measuring tape around your upper arm, ensuring it’s snug but not constricting.
  4. Align the tape measure perpendicular to the floor, at the midpoint between your shoulder and elbow.
  5. Read the measurement on the tape where it overlaps itself, noting the circumference in inches or centimeters.

Measuring biceps has several practical applications, particularly in fitness and bodybuilding contexts. It serves as an indicator of muscle growth and development, allowing individuals to track their progress over time. By regularly measuring biceps, fitness enthusiasts can assess the effectiveness of their training programs and make adjustments as necessary to optimize muscle growth.

4+ Essential Tips on How To Measure Your Wrist For The Perfect Fit

How To Measure Wrist

4+ Essential Tips on How To Measure Your Wrist For The Perfect Fit

Measuring your wrist is a simple but important task that can be useful in a variety of situations, such as determining your watch size or the size of a bracelet. There are a few different ways to measure your wrist, but the most accurate method is to use a flexible measuring tape. To do this, wrap the tape around your wrist just below the wrist bone, and make sure that the tape is snug but not too tight. Read the measurement where the tape overlaps itself.

Knowing how to measure your wrist can be helpful in a number of situations. For example, if you are buying a watch, you will need to know your wrist size in order to choose the correct size watchband. Similarly, if you are buying a bracelet, you will need to know your wrist size in order to choose the correct size bracelet.
